BATH — Winifred A. Snow, 89, of Washington Street and formerly of New Meadows Road in West Bath died Thursday, May 30, 2013, at Kindred Health Brentwood Rehabilitation and Nursing in Yarmouth.
She was born in Annisquam, Massachusetts on February 2, 1924, a daughter of Earle R. and Ida Andrews.
She graduated from Gloucester High School in Massachusetts and Bouve College in Boston. On November 5, 1966 she married Harry U. Snow and moved to West Bath in 1974.
She was predeceased by her husband, Harry U. Snow on January 1, 2004 and one daughter, Winifred Hutchison in 1984.
She is survived by one daughter, YongAa Snow Gurney and her husband Shawn of Bradley, one son, Matthew Snow of Boston, two stepdaughters, Marie Snow Duplice and her husband John of Palm Bay, FL, Susan Snow Ponder and her husband Dan of Norwich, a sister, Sarah Hackett of Annisquam, Massachusetts, nine grandchildren, four great grandchildren and many nieces and nephews.
A graveside service will be held at Orchard Hill Cemetery in West Bath at a later date.
